Eine Karten-ID ist eine eindeutige Kennung, die die in Google Cloud gespeicherten Stil- und Konfigurationseinstellungen für Google Maps darstellt. Mit Karten-IDs können Sie Funktionen aktivieren oder Karten auf Ihren Websites und in Ihren Anwendungen verwalten oder gestalten. Sie können in Ihrem Google Cloud Console-Projekt auf der Seite Kartenverwaltung Karten-IDs für jede benötigte Plattform erstellen: JavaScript, Android, iOS oder statische Karten.
Informationen zum Erstellen von Karten-IDs finden Sie unter Karten-IDs erstellen.
Möglichkeiten mit Karten-IDs
Mit Karten-IDs können Sie Funktionen und Stile aktivieren. Hier sind einige Beispiele für die Verwendung von Karten-IDs. Eine vollständige Liste finden Sie unter Funktionen, die Karten-IDs verwenden:
Cloudbasiertes Gestalten von Karteninhalten: Verknüpfen Sie eine Karten-ID mit einem Kartenstil, um Ihre Karten über die Google Cloud Console zu gestalten, anzupassen und zu verwalten. Verfügbar auf allen Plattformen: Android, iOS, JavaScript, und Maps Static API.
Vektorkarten: Verwenden Sie eine Karten-ID, um eine Karte zu verwenden, die aus vektorbasierten Kacheln besteht, die zur Ladezeit clientseitig mit WebGL gezeichnet werden. Verfügbar in JavaScript.
Erweiterte Markierungen: Verwenden Sie eine Karten-ID, um erweiterte Markierungen zu aktivieren. Verfügbar in Android, iOS und JavaScript.
Beispiel für cloudbasiertes Gestalten von Karteninhalten
So verwenden Sie cloudbasiertes Gestalten von Karteninhalten, um Karten auf Ihrer Website und in Android-Apps zu gestalten:
Erstellen Sie Karten-IDs für jede verwendete Plattform. Erstellen Sie beispielsweise eine JavaScript- und eine Android-Karten-ID. Weitere Informationen finden Sie unter Karten-IDs erstellen.
Konfigurieren Sie einen Kartenstil in der Google Cloud Console. Weitere Informationen finden Sie unter Cloudbasiertes Gestalten von Karteninhalten.
Verknüpfen Sie beide Karten-IDs in der Google Cloud Console mit dem Kartenstil. Weitere Informationen finden Sie unter Karten-IDs mit Ihrem Stil verknüpfen.
Verweisen Sie in Ihrem Website-JavaScript und Ihrem Android-App-Code auf die Karten-ID. Weitere Informationen finden Sie unter Karten-ID zur App hinzufügen.
Der mit Ihren Karten-IDs verknüpfte Kartenstil wird dann auf Ihrer Website und in Ihrer Android-App angezeigt. Sie können den Kartenstil in der Cloud Console aktualisieren. Die Änderungen werden automatisch an beiden Stellen übernommen, ohne dass Ihre Kunden App-Updates vornehmen müssen.
Funktionen, die Karten-IDs verwenden
In der folgenden Tabelle sind die Google Maps Platform-Funktionen und ‑APIs aufgeführt, die Karten-IDs verwenden:
| Funktion oder API | Verwendet Karten-IDs für diese Ziele |
|---|---|
| Erweiterte Markierungen | Erweiterte Markierungen aktivieren. Sie müssen keine
Karten-ID erstellen, sondern können stattdessen die Demo-Karten-ID DEMO_MAP_ID verwenden. |
| Datengestützte Stile für Grenzen | Verknüpfen Sie die Karten-ID mit einer Reihe von Grenzen und Stilen, um die Karte entsprechend den Grenzen zu gestalten. |
| Datengestützte Stile für Datensätze | Verknüpfen Sie die Karten-ID mit einer Reihe von Daten und Stilen, um die Karte entsprechend dem Datensatz zu gestalten. |
| Flutter | Gestalten Sie die in Ihren Flutter-Apps verwendeten Google Maps-Karten. |
| Maps JavaScript API | Gestalten Sie die Karte, die auf einer Webseite angezeigt werden soll. |
| Maps SDK for Android | Gestalten Sie die Karte, die in einer Android-App angezeigt werden soll.1 |
| Maps SDK for iOS | Gestalten Sie die Karte, die in einer iOS-Anwendung angezeigt werden soll.1 |
| Maps Static API | Geben Sie die Karte an, die als statisches Bild gerendert werden soll, und gestalten Sie sie. |
| Mobilitätslösungen | Verwenden Sie die Maps JavaScript API und die SDKs für Android und iOS, um Karten in Mobilitätslösungen zu gestalten.1 |
| Navigation SDK for Android | Gestalten Sie die Karte, die in einer Android-App angezeigt werden soll.1 |
| Navigation SDK for iOS | Gestalten Sie die Karte, die in einer iOS-Anwendung angezeigt werden soll.1 |
| WebGL (Vektorkarten) | Aktivieren Sie WebGL-Funktionen mit einer JavaScript-Vektorkarten-ID. |
1 Durch Verwendung einer Karten-ID im Maps SDK for Android, Maps SDK for iOS, Navigation SDK for Android oder Navigation SDK for iOS wird ein Kartenaufruf ausgelöst, der mit der Dynamics Maps SKU verrechnet wird.